SLINKY MALINKY - Slinky Malinky are a four-piece new-wave outfit, based in Cardiff, Wales. Inspired by the simplicity of poets like Brian Patten, Slinky Malinky’s songs are exercises in pointed and careful jabs at modern life. They say something, though what that is, is always somehow obscured. The band have previously opened for Enabling Behaviour, Mothman The Man & Monet, and will be supporting Half Happy in December. Slinky Malinky are currently preparing their anticipated debut singles, set for release in the coming months. Speaking to God Is In The TV zine, they described the approach to ‘Goon Boy’, their first track, as “trying to appeal to an ancient sadness - for the listener to stand devastated, and perhaps bob their head, or tap their feet.”
BRÜT - Brüt, are a five-piece band from Kettering. Formed in 2020, they bring anachronistic sounds from the parts of the UK where trendy haircuts fear to tread. They released their debut EP in 2024, blending punk ethos with 60s melodicism. THE SILENCE - Formed in the depths of North London, The Silence plants its flag firmly in the soil of the modern Post-Punk hinterland, interweaving driving, frenetic dissonance with infectious grooves to create a dark, yet danceable, signature sound.
